草庐IT

native_window_api_connect

全部标签

javascript - 仅限 Chrome 错误 : Failed to execute 'scroll' on 'Window' : No function was found that matched the signature provided

我只在Chrome中遇到这个错误(在Safari/Firefox中有效):无法在“Window”上执行“scroll”:找不到与提供的签名匹配的函数。代码在内联事件中:我不明白这是什么问题。PS:注意这段代码是我在DOM渲染后得到的输出。实际代码拆分成我在服务器端模板引擎中使用的不同组件/函数,正如下面评论中指出的那样,应避免直接混合此代码。 最佳答案 也许试试scrollTo。这是支持x和y坐标的跨浏览器。http://www.w3schools.com/jsref/met_win_scrollto.asp...

javascript - React Native 元素类型无效。检查渲染方法

我环顾四周,其中大部分问题都是导入或导出不正确造成的,但我检查了我的应用程序,但我不确定我导出/导入的内容有误。这正是我遇到的错误。React.createElement:typeisinvalid--expectedastring(forbuilt-incomponents)oraclass/function(forcompositecomponents)butgot:object.Youlikelyforgottoexportyourcomponentfromthefileit'sdefinedin.ChecktherendermethodofFooterTabs.不确定渲染方法是

JavaScript Array、Stack、Queue——这种特定 API 设计背后的动机是什么?

在我的日常工作中,我主要使用C#,偶尔使用javascript,所以请javascript大师不要粗暴地判断我的问题!Array通过提供push和pop方法实现Stack,但是peek不见了,为什么?(是的,实现起来很简单,但仍然)Array实现了Queue,但是操作被命名为push-shift或unshift-pop而不是enqueue和dequeue,为什么命名不同?这是受Python和Ruby启发的吗?为什么将Array、Stack和Queue的API合并到一个对象中,而不是分离接口(interface)并为其创建不同的对象?是因为实现便宜吗?从语义上讲,在许多语言(C#、C++

javascript - 在多个文件中拆分 mocha API 测试

我正在为我正在构建的产品构建一些API测试。其中一个测试如下所示:GETFILTERS✓shouldberestricted(45ms)itshouldgetthefilters✓shouldreturn200✓shouldreturnanobject✓shouldclosedbconnectionsGETUSERSCOUNT✓shouldberestricted✓shouldthrowerrorwhenpayloadisnotcorrectitshouldgettheusercount✓shouldreturn200✓shouldreturnanobject✓shouldclosed

javascript - react native map : center marker onPress before Callout is displayed

当用户按下标记时,我调用animateToCoordinate使标记居中于屏幕中间。问题是标注在animateToCoordinate完成其动画之前呈现到区域的位置,因此标注显示在屏幕外。无论如何要延迟标注显示直到animateToRegion完成?还是有另一种我没有看到的完全解决这个问题的方法?{_mapView=mapView;}}style={styles.map}region={this.state.mapRegion}showsUserLocation={true}showsMyLocationButton={true}followUserLocation={true}onR

javascript - Google Maps API - 沿纬度/经度之间的路线获取点

我有一个要完成的网站,我需要让用户单击map上的点,然后计算出两点之间道路上的路线。因此,用户单击1ststreet上的第一个点,然后单击4thstreet上的另一个点,map将找到到达那里的最佳方式并在map上绘制路线。我假设这可以通过使用说明来完成并对其进行解析,但我现在已经搜索了一个小时,但找不到我要找的东西(可能是错误的搜索词)。我需要能够手动绘制map(?),以便在用户继续点击时计算路线的距离等。处于测试阶段的站点是http://www.RunMyRoute.com/UserRoutes/Create你可以看到我正在尝试创建运行路线。我希望用户可以选择沿着道路行驶的路线,而不

javascript - v2 和 v3 Google Maps API 能否在同一页面中共存?

嘿,我在尝试在页面上同时显示v3和v2谷歌地图时遇到问题/错误。我们应用程序的核心使用API的v2并添加了一些新功能,我们决定使用API的v3,因为v2已被弃用。所以我在应用程序的另一个“选项卡”中动态加载API的v3版本。问题是,如果您单击v3map,然后单击v2map,则v2map开始跟随鼠标光标移动,就像您单击开始拖动但从未松开鼠标按钮一样。基本上会出错,直到您重新加载页面这是一个示例,其中包含有关如何复制的简单说明http://jsbin.com/googlemapv3v2/1奇怪的是,如果您先点击/玩v2map,然后点击/玩v3map,一切都会很好。因此,一旦加载了v3api

javascript - 如何刷新客户端 Google api 访问 token ?

我正在使用此处描述的客户端流程:Client-side(JavaScript)applications.一切顺利,直到access_token过期。然后我得到401/403响应。我需要做什么?我已经尝试了gapi.auth.authorize和gapi.auth.getToken,但似乎没有任何效果。由于(可以理解)原始auth.authorize没有提供刷新token,我不确定还能做什么。 最佳答案 简短的回答是:您不会在JavaScript中刷新token客户端,客户端库会执行此操作。较长的版本更复杂,但简而言之,不要在客户端应

javascript - gulp-connect 和 connect.reload

我正在尝试设置一个简单的服务器来测试一些d3.js的东西。我正在关注tagtree.tv上的截屏视频。我的代码与他的相匹配,但是当我更改我的JS或SASS文件时,我无法让我的index.html重新加载。据我所知,我是gulp的新手,但这是基于我的假设,即调用connect.reload()将重新加载正在查看其内容的任何浏览器。应该注意的是,livereloadJS被插入到我的index.html文件中。我的目录结构如下:d3play-bower_components-dist-css-scripts-node_modules-sass-scriptsgulpfile.jsindex.

javascript - 谷歌地图 API 无法加载 map 图 block

我将googlemapsapiv3嵌入到我的网站中,直到几周前一切正常。在过去的几周内,map瓦片(只有map,卫星瓦片一直工作正常)时不时地无法加载几个小时,有时甚至几天。与此同时,我收到以下两条403错误消息:[Error]Failedtoloadresource:theserverrespondedwithastatusof403(Forbidden)(ViewportInfoService.GetViewportInfo,line0)http://maps.googleapis.com/maps/api/js/ViewportInfoService.GetViewportInf